Medium Chain Triglycerides such as; palm, kernel and coconut oil

The exact concentration may vary considerably depending upon the MCT manufacturer What is important, MCTs can react with and denature organic RUBBER, yet not silicone based polymers.

A couple options;
1) ensure the plunger is a PURE SILICONE polymer
2) use SCT or LCTs (short and long chain triglyceride)

Problems inherent to # 2, longer chain AAS esters (8-9 carbon chain or more) are less soluble in SCT solvents and LCTs have a tendency to solidify at "room temperatures".

I suspect the latter "problems" was the rationale for using MCT, it solubilizes the Decanoate and UnDecanoate AAS esters quite readily.

BEST OPTION……. use a PURELY SILICONE BASED POLYMER PLUNGER.
